How do I stop my dog from eating his own poop? Solutions needed!

How do stop a dog from eating poop? My dog is a 20lb mix (Australian Shepard/Beagle) 2rs old.

This is such a common question for a gross, but unfortunately common, issue. Unfortunately, there isn't a great way to get them to stop. Adding excessive MSG (food seasoning) can make some dogs stop because their stool no longer tastes good (such as "For-Bid"). However, we don't know if there are negative effects for our dogs eating a lot of MSG. Trying to walk him for his bowl movement so you can pick up the stool right away is another way to manage it - you may need to have a treat ready to give him right away after he defects so that you have a moment to get to the stool.
